Output 51df53f81b30fd3cc2d1d8a84aeebdb2a54a329f9f25ffd69103adabaaed1a80:0

value
1086668
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bff375474743b586083e9c764aea29157397ec91 OP_EQUAL
address
3KBxdx47GkfwZ9Ejjra11nHr4tPhZGnhoG
transaction
51df53f81b30fd3cc2d1d8a84aeebdb2a54a329f9f25ffd69103adabaaed1a80
spent
true